## Deployment: Cold Start Mitigation

Glimmerfn handlers are pre-warmed by a scheduler that invokes each function on a fixed interval, keeping initialization code (including credential fetch) out of the request path. Warmers run under a restricted role with invoke-only permissions. For review purposes, the warming scheduler is deployed with the following configuration values.

deployment values, hafop-fahag:
wenael:
  pin: 9737
  metrics_host: metrics.wenael.lumicsys.internal
  tenant: holwyn
  seal: seal_b99b9847

**Consent banner rollout — who to contact**

The Tillow consent banner ships to 10% of traffic this week. Frontend issues go to the Brightgate UI squad; consent-record storage questions go to the Ledgerly data team; legal copy changes must route through the privacy working group. For rollout status or to request a pause, contact the release coordinator.

pager mailbox: lamius@norvagrid.corp

Subject: Pool car keys. Contractors: the key cabinet for pool cars has moved to the ground-floor alcove beside the Ferndale Motors noticeboard. Sign the logbook before taking any key and return it the same day. Fuel cards stay in the glovebox. Cabinet is locked at all times. Do not prop it open. To open the cabinet, use the code below.

turnstile pass: bdg-LC-6

Nightly pagination tests against the Drossfield public API fail on page boundaries after cursor signing was enabled. Unsigned cursors are now rejected with 403, which the suite misreads as rate limiting. No data exposure: tampered cursors cannot skip authorization checks. Fix is pinning the test harness to the signed-cursor client. The failing pipeline corresponds to the token below.

session token of kahog-bahif = htk9_f63daec35